In "
Sandstorm", she traces the history of Gaddafi\'s strange regime from its beginnings - when he had looks, charisma and popular appeal, and posed as a kind of socialist revolutionary - to the massacre at Abu Salim prison, and the paranoid, corrupt final state.
Lindsey Hilsum, International Editor for Channel 4 News, was an eyewitness to the revolution.
